Potomac Heritage Trail is a 6.2-mile out-and-back in Algonkian Regional Park near Lowes Island, VA. It is mostly level, with 28 ft of elevation gain, and mostly gravel. It scores 0/100 on the Ambleway Wildness scale: paved and peopled.
